AI‑Translator Gemini API Chrome Extension

AI‑Translator Gemini API Chrome Extension

AI‑Translator Gemini API is a Chrome extension that enables on-page and popup-based translation of selected text using Google's Gemini API. Users can choose target languages, securely store their API key in local storage, and access translations through an overlay dialog without rerouting to external sites.

Key Features

  • Translate selected text directly on any webpage
  • Popup interface for arbitrary text translation
  • Multiple target language support
  • Secure storage of Gemini API key in local browser storage
  • Clean and collapsible API key settings UI
  • Loading indicator during translation requests
  • In-page dialog display of translated content
  • Option to clear saved API key
  • API key format validation before saving
  • Lightweight and efficient background service worker
  • Built under MIT license